Combinations

#e878dc compl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#e878dc spl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#e878dc tri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#e878dc t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#e878dc anal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#e878dc anal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.

Shades

#e878dc Light Tints

A series of lighter variations of the base color, created by mixing it with increasing amounts of white.

#e878dc Gray Shades

A collection of shades that blend the base color with gray, resulting in more muted and subdued tones.

#e878dc Dark Shades

Darker versions of the base color, achieved by mixing it with increasing amounts of black.
